Packers expected to sign former 49ers guard Aaron Banks in free agency

The Green Bay Packers are expected to sign free agent guard Aaron Banks, according to Ian Rapoport of NFL Network.

Per Rapoport, the expected deal is worth $78 million over four seasons.

Banks, a second-round pick of the San Francisco 49ers in the 2021 draft, has been a primary starter for the 49ers at left guard during each of the last three seasons.

The signing of Banks all but confirms the Packers will lose center Josh Myers in free agency and signals a position switch for starting left guard Elgton Jenkins, who could move to a familiar position at center in 2025.

According to Pro Football Focus, Banks has allowed only two career sacks while playing almost 1,500 pass-blocking snaps over the last three seasons. Last season, Banks gave up one sack, four quarterback hits and 20 hurries.

Experience in Kyle Shanahan’s run scheme should make for an easy transition to the Packers offense under Matt LaFleur.

Banks is the Packers’ first expected signing of free agency. The team re-signed linebacker Isaiah McDuffie and kicker Brandon McManus last week.
